Here’s the long version. (Tap me with a feather & I’ll go on at unconscionable lengths about my bees.)
Around about January, Chris my bee keeper, started worrying (heh on the started part). Apparently if the outdoor temp is not below 40F for X days (X=3 or 4), girls must maintain hive scrum around queenie in 90s, otherwise 50s. 90s require they consume a LOT more stored honey than 50s). My hives met the taste/storage/nutrition test, and came out of the mild winter in full heath. Queens normally start laying in February, which also req hive temp in 90s regardless of outdoor temp.
My hives had enough stored honey to do the job. So much pollen, owing to warm weather (made into bee bread or baby food) that their little cargo pants can’t get it all into hives and I see yellow dots on rubber mats outside the hives.) Meaning more girls to gather pollen for more babies, and now nectar (maple trees in blossom) for mature teen-age girls to perp more of the same.
